Commentary on Jeremiah 27:6

And now have I given all these lands into the hand of Nebuchadnezzar the king of Babylon, my servant—This verse contains a shocking declaration: Nebuchadnezzar, the pagan destroyer of Jerusalem, is called my servant ('avdi, עַבְדִּי). This title typically designates chosen instruments of God's purposes (Moses, David, the prophets, and supremely the Messiah in Isaiah 42-53). God takes full responsibility—I have given (natati, נָתַתִּי, perfect tense indicating completed action)—for Babylon's dominion.
